ZF Group showcases Intelligent System Solutions for future construction at EXCON India 2023
ZF introduced the eTRAC electric drive system, brake-by-wire systems and intelligent mechanical systems for forklifts.
ZF Group, a global leader in driveline technology, showcased its expertise in intelligent system solutions for the construction industry at EXCON India 2023 in Bengaluru. The exhibition demonstrated ZF's commitment to addressing the evolving needs of the construction sector, emphasising flexibility, rapid development cycles, and sustainability.
Electric Drive Solutions
ZF introduced the eTRAC electric drive system, providing zero-emission technologies without compromising performance. The modular design allows easy adaptation for various construction applications, offering low noise, efficiency, and robust mechanical drivelines. The eCD (electric Central Drive) system is specifically designed for backhoe loaders, ensuring the same output as conventional drivetrains.
Brake-by-Wire Solutions
ZF's electrohydraulic braking solution supports the transition to electric and autonomous vehicle applications. The brake-by-wire system allows vehicle manufacturers to control deceleration electronically, eliminating the need for hydraulic lines in the cab. The system comprises an electronic pedal, electrohydraulic brake valve, and a universal controller, offering ease of installation and customisable pedal response.
Intelligent Mechanical Systems for Forklifts
ZF develops intelligent mechanical systems for both internal combustion (IC) forklifts and electric forklifts. The product range caters to various vehicle categories and technology levels, ensuring tailored and efficient driveline solutions. The eTRAC GP25 model range for electric forklifts has been extended with a Heavy-Duty version, providing solutions for larger forklifts with increased wheel load capacity.
